Thought Experiment Design Skill
Construct and analyze philosophical thought experiments to test intuitions and explore theoretical implications.
Overview
The Thought Experiment Design skill enables construction, analysis, and evaluation of philosophical thought experiments to test moral and metaphysical intuitions, reveal conceptual commitments, probe theoretical implications, and advance philosophical understanding.
